Installation of course-specific files or software on machines or servers should be regarded as a last-resort method. Preferred methods include distribution via the Web or departmental-based servers, giving students the widest possible access.

Installation will only be granted on a space-available basis subject to approval by management. All software, files, or hardware must be available to Catalyst for testing no less than 30 days prior to the reservation. All software, files, or hardware must function well within the standard classroom configurations for Mac OS X, Windows 98, and Windows 2000 computers. This functioning must be tested and approved by Catalyst staff. Any software, files, or hardware found to conflict with standard classroom configurations will not be installed.

Installations will be completed at least 1 week prior to the reservation date. The computer classroom requestor will be contacted by Catalyst staff who will schedule a meeting to test the software. The computer classroom requestor must be available at a mutually agreeable time at least one week prior to class. If problems are detected, the staff will correct said problems before the class starts, or identify those problems which are not correctable. If the reservation requestor does not come to test their software prior to class, the staff is not responsible for support on the day of class.

There is a $60 fee for software testing and installation for all groups that are not state-funded credit courses.
